首页
外语
计算机
考研
公务员
职业资格
财经
工程
司法
医学
专升本
自考
实用职业技能
登录
计算机
已知有如下关系模式:R1(a, b, c), R2(c, d, a), R3(e, f), R4(a, e, g),其中标下划线的属性是主码。请将上述关系模式用适当的ER图表示出来,并用下划线标注出作为实体主码的属性。
已知有如下关系模式:R1(a, b, c), R2(c, d, a), R3(e, f), R4(a, e, g),其中标下划线的属性是主码。请将上述关系模式用适当的ER图表示出来,并用下划线标注出作为实体主码的属性。
admin
2015-07-24
38
问题
已知有如下关系模式:R1(a, b, c), R2(c, d, a), R3(e, f), R4(a, e, g),其中标下划线的属性是主码。请将上述关系模式用适当的ER图表示出来,并用下划线标注出作为实体主码的属性。
选项
答案
a、c为A的候选码,可任选其一做主码。可通过以下ER图来表示: [*]
解析
ER模型和关系模式相互转换的一般规则如下:
(1)将每一个实体类型转换成一个关系模式,实体的属性为关系模式的属性。
(2)对于二元联系,按各种情况处理,如下表格所示。
此题为关系模式转换为实体类型,因此采用实体→关系的逆向思维解题。从模式R1和R2可知,R1和R2为一对一关系,根据这两个模式的拆分可以确定三个实体,此处将这三个实体分别命名为A、B和C。其中A、B和C分别一一对应,且a和c分别是B和C的外键。从模式R1和R4可知,R1和R4为多对一关系,由此确定实体D。从模式R3和R4可知,R3和R4为多对一关系,由此可以确定出实体E。
转载请注明原文地址:https://kaotiyun.com/show/DIlZ777K
本试题收录于:
三级数据库技术题库NCRE全国计算机三级分类
0
三级数据库技术
NCRE全国计算机三级
相关试题推荐
在SQL语言的SELECT语句中,实现投影操作的是哪个子句?
UNIX系统中,进程调度采用的技术是
关于电子邮件,下列说法中错误的是
在如下2个数据库的表中,若雇员信息表EMP的主键是雇员号,部门信息表DEPT的主键是部门号。若执行所列出的操作,哪一项操作不能执行?
关系数据库中的关系应满足一定的要求,最起码的要求是达到1NF,即满足
在操作系统的各个功能组成部分中,不需要硬件支持的是
第二代数据库系统是指
CPU工作状态分为目态和管态两种,从目态转换成管态的惟一途径是
为保证对故障恢复的支持,登记日志记录时必须先把日志记录写到外存的日志文件中,再把相应的数据库修改写到外存的数据库中。这称作【】原则。
随机试题
作业机可以完成()排液、落物打捞、解卡等任务。
贺铸,字_______。词集有_______,又名《贺方回词》、《东山寓声乐府》。
Molecularion
下列哪项是急性阑尾炎术后给予半卧位的主要目的()。
治疗肺炎球菌肺炎最常用的抗生素是
A.东马鹿茸B.马鹿茸C.砍茸D.二茬茸E.花鹿茸主枝上长而不圆或下粗上细,下部有纵棱筋
下列审计程序中,每次审计都必须实施的是()。
导游讲解的问答法的形式不包括()。
某兼职体验员利用暑期兼职,共计获得报酬2000元。按个人所得税规定,超出800元的部分按照一定的税率征收个人所得税,其税后所得为1820元,则个人所得税的税率为()。
Weallknowthatamagiciandoesnorreallydependon"magic"toperformhistricks,【C1】______onhisabilitytoactatgreats
最新回复
(
0
)